Job Summary

  • Pomelo Care is a mission-driven startup redefining healthcare for women and children through a technology-driven, patient-centered virtual medical practice.
  • The Staff Data Scientist will own the data strategy for Growth and Patient Experience, focusing on patient enrollment optimization and engagement product development.
  • The company offers competitive healthcare benefits, generous equity compensation, and unlimited vacation in a diverse and inclusive work environment.
